The overview below groups typical Building Plumbing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in your area.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or plumbing repairs, such as fixing leaks or replacing small fixtures, generally range from $150 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, though prices can vary based on the specific issue and local rates.
Fixture Installation - Installing new fixtures like sinks, toilets, or faucets usually costs between $250 and $1,000. Most projects in this category are straightforward and stay within this range, while more complex installations can reach higher prices.
Full Plumbing Replacement - Replacing a significant portion of a plumbing system often costs between $3,000 and $8,000. Larger, more involved projects can exceed this range, but many replacements fall into the mid-tier pricing based on the scope and materials used.
Major System Overhauls - Extensive plumbing overhauls for large properties or complex renovations can cost $10,000 or more. These projects are less common and tend to push into the highest price brackets, depending on the size and complexity of the work involved.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

Clear, written expectations are essential when comparing local service providers. Well-defined estimates or proposals that outline the scope of work, materials, and responsibilities help prevent misunderstandings and provide a basis for evaluating each contractor’s approach. Homeowners should seek providers who communicate their process transparently and are willing to put expectations in writing, ensuring that everyone is aligned on what the project entails from start to finish.
